Honda’s new DN-01 (whose name is an acronym for “New Dream”) is a sleek-looking, next generation large sports cruiser was first unveiled at the Tokyo Motorcycle Show in 2005. The 2009 Honda DN-01 is powered by 680cc liquid-cooled 52° V-Twin engine with PGM-FI with automatic enrichment circuit, 40mm throttle bodies and 12-hole injectors induction system. Equipped with HFT Transmission, which offers several modes. You can put it in “D” and it functions like a stepless automatic. “S” is the sport mode for more spirited riding. And “M” lets you “shift” between five preset ratios—only there’s no clutch to worry about. The ABS (Anti-lock Braking System) helps maintain braking confidence under less than ideal conditions. honda gold wing 2009 Honda Gold Wing was first launched in 1975, and became one of the most popular motorcycles in history. The 2009 Honda Gold Wing is powered by 1832cc SOHC liquid-cooled horizontally opposed six-cylinder with gearbox spins opposite the crank’s rotation for smooth counterbalance effect with the crankshaft’s torque representing the ultimate combination of long-range luxury and performance, packed, tip to tail, with leading-edge tech.
